Hormone optimization therapy aims to restore what the body has become depleted of. Patients come to us with fatigue that sleep does not fix, low libido, broken sleep, weight that will not move and a mood that has flattened out — symptoms that are easy to attribute to age and easy to leave unexamined. We treat men and women, and we start by measuring rather than assuming.

The process is the same wherever you travel from. We take a full history and run a blood panel, because there is no way to know whether hormones are behind how you feel without measuring them. If your levels and your symptoms point the same way, we talk through the options: what form of therapy suits you, how it is given, what it costs, how long before you might notice a difference and what the risks are.
Once you start, we re-test. Follow-up bloodwork tells us whether the dose is right and lets us adjust it rather than guess. Hormone therapy is a prescription treatment, it is not suitable for everybody, and certain cancers, cardiovascular conditions, clotting disorders and pregnancy can rule it out or change the approach. If it is not working for you, we will say so.
